How they compare
French Guiana currently reports 6.37 deaths per 1,000 people against 6.03 deaths per 1,000 people in Costa Rica, a difference of 0.34 deaths per 1,000 people.
That makes French Guiana's figure about 1.1 times Costa Rica's.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 74 shared years of data; in 1950 it was Costa Rica ahead.
Costa Rica ranks 154th and French Guiana ranks 153rd of 236 countries.
Across the 8 decades both report, Costa Rica averaged higher in 4 and French Guiana in 4.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Costa Rica | French Guiana |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1950s | 92.15 deaths per 1,000 people | 81.57 deaths per 1,000 people | 10.57 deaths per 1,000 people | Costa Rica |
| 1960s | 68.71 deaths per 1,000 people | 50.97 deaths per 1,000 people | 17.74 deaths per 1,000 people | Costa Rica |
| 1970s | 37.17 deaths per 1,000 people | 30.97 deaths per 1,000 people | 6.2 deaths per 1,000 people | Costa Rica |
| 1980s | 16.23 deaths per 1,000 people | 20.18 deaths per 1,000 people | 3.95 deaths per 1,000 people | French Guiana |
| 1990s | 11.46 deaths per 1,000 people | 13.43 deaths per 1,000 people | 1.97 deaths per 1,000 people | French Guiana |
| 2000s | 8.96 deaths per 1,000 people | 9.35 deaths per 1,000 people | 0.3934 deaths per 1,000 people | French Guiana |
| 2010s | 7.26 deaths per 1,000 people | 7.16 deaths per 1,000 people | 0.0956 deaths per 1,000 people | Costa Rica |
| 2020s | 6.21 deaths per 1,000 people | 6.48 deaths per 1,000 people | 0.2681 deaths per 1,000 people | French Guiana |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
